The Scale and Faces of Homelessness Official statistics from the Hong Kong government provide a baseline, but they often underrepresent the true scope of the crisis. The majority of those without secure housing are hidden in overcrowded subdivided flats, colloquially known as "coffin homes," or squeezed into temporary cage-like structures.
